Pre-Bridal Beauty Regime - A must for every bride
Facial

It is said that a smiling bride is the most beautiful bride; but the reality is – its not just about the smile. A bride will look beautiful if she has a perfect - wedding dress, hairstyle, accessories and of course, a perfect groom! But, the most important thing for a bride to look beautiful is a glowing skin. Facial, manicure, pedicure, spa, hair treatments, nail care; in short, a complete pre-bridal beauty treatment will give the bride that radiant and rosy skin.

The days leading up to a wedding are some of the most stressful days a girl can experience; with last minute chaos, to the sheer pressure of it all. And all this takes a huge toll on the bride’s skin, with many brides suffering from skin breakouts, pimples, dullness and other skin issues right during the big day. To avoid this, the bride needs to plan a beauty regime, at least six months before the wedding.
To have a picture perfect bride on her wedding day; here is a quick guideline of treatments that should be followed –

6 months

  • Consult your dermatologist and start treatments like Microderm abrasion, Restylane, Botox, Sculptra, Juvaderm, etc.
  • Start with weight loss programs, if needed, to get a perfect figure for your wedding gown.
  • A facial, each month for 6 months will give a radiant complexion on the wedding day.

3 months

  • Ideal time to have a full body spa, to help you relax and feel rejuvenated.
  • Take a hair spa, to make your hair strong and glossy.
  • Go for a Chemical peel treatment which will remove the dull layer of your skin to reveal the taut, baby-soft skin.
  • A manicure and pedicure is a must, since your hand should look beautiful when he slips the ring in your finger.

1 month

  • A facial, with a full body exfoliation will be plus as it will help you relax, a must with all the wedding preparation commotions.
  • If you want to go for hair cut, hair coloring or perming, this is the right time. But save the highlights for two weeks prior the wedding.
  • Deep conditioning and massage of your tresses is also recommended at this stage.
  • If you want a bright and sparkling smile, visit your dentist and have a teeth whitening treatment.

1 week

  • The best time to get a full body wax, eyebrows and upper lips done.
  • A light moisturizing facial, 4 days before the wedding is recommended.
  • A spray tan 2 days before the wedding will give you a beautiful golden tan.

The day before

Time again for a manicure and pedicure and a full body massage to calm your nerves and make you relax before the D day!
